1. Payroll Tax Entries Allison Hardware Company's payroll for November 2010 is summarized below. At this point in the year some employees have already received wages in excess of those to which payroll taxes apply. Assume that the state unemployment tax is 2.5%. The F.I.C.A. rate is 7.65% on an employee's wages to $102,000 and 1.45% in excess of $102,000. Of the $208,000 wages subject to F.I.C.A. tax, $20,000 of the sales wages is in excess of $102,000. Federal unemployment tax rate is 0.8% after credits. Income tax withheld amounts to $16,000 for factory, $7,000 for sales, and $6,000 for administrative.
(a) Prepare a schedule showing the employer's total cost of wages for November by function.
(b) Prepare the journal entries to record the factory, sales, and administrative payrolls including the employer's payroll taxes.
